Quick report
We managed to keep our skis on for almost the entire tour today, though we decided not to continue with our previous plan to descend into Lundy. There were a few, rock-dodging turns to be had. 10 or so anyway.
- Coverage is slightly worse for wear.
- We saw no signs of instability.
- Surfaces are firm and variable. Of note, we found that old windboard on shaded slopes is faceting at the surface.

Temps rose from the teens to the 40s and clouds increased throughout the day. Winds were calm to light from the northwest.
Snowpack
Below 10,000 feet:
- Patchy snow cover.
- Surfaces: mostly melt-freeze. Some wind board in open areas. Some very sheltered areas with just facets.
- Snow depth: Less than 1 foot.
Above 10,000 feet:
- Better coverage. Better is a relative term, like saying, "Oh, there are more sharks today than yesterday."
- Snow depths: 2 feet at the deepest, average: just over a foot. (30-60cm, average 35)
- In this open, alpine basin, most surfaces are affected by wind or sun. Under these surfaces, the snowpack consists of large facets on west, north, and east aspects. We found an old melt-freeze crust near the ground in most areas.
- Steep, solar slopes (southwest, south) have advanced sun-affect at the surface. The snowpack is very thin and consists of melf-forms top to bottom.
- The surface of shaded, wind-whacked slopes is faceting. We found a thin layer of 0.5-1 mm near-surface facets (FCsf) atop old wind board throughout our tour. Faceted surfaces will be worth monitoring as we return to a period with more precipitation.
